C++Builder6的帮助文档
C++Builder6是一款由Borland公司开发的集成开发环境(IDE),专为使用C++语言构建Windows应用程序设计。这个工具集成了编译器、调试器、资源编辑器以及VCL(Visual Component Library)框架,使得开发者能够快速、高效地进行软件开发。C++Builder6帮助文档是该软件的重要组成部分,它提供了全面的API参考、教程和示例,旨在帮助用户理解和利用C++Builder6的所有功能。 在C++Builder6中,VCL是其核心特性之一,它是基于Component Pascal(Delphi的语法)的组件库,但为C++进行了优化。VCL包含了大量的预定义组件,如按钮、表格、数据库连接控件等,开发者可以通过拖放的方式在界面上构建应用,大大简化了GUI(图形用户界面)编程。 C++Builder6的另一个关键特性是它的RAD(Rapid Application Development)环境。通过使用RAD,开发者可以快速地构建和编译代码,因为它提供了直观的可视化设计工具和自动代码生成。此外,C++Builder6支持面向对象编程,允许创建和使用类,这使得代码可重用性增强,结构更清晰。 在帮助文档中,你会找到关于以下主题的详细信息: 1. **C++基础**:包括C++语法、变量、数据类型、控制结构(如if、for、while)、函数、类和对象等基础知识。 2. **VCL组件**:每个组件的详细说明,如何在界面上添加、配置以及编程操作它们。 3. **事件驱动编程**:介绍如何处理用户输入和其他事件,以及编写事件处理函数。 4. **数据库编程**:C++Builder6支持多种数据库访问技术,如BDE(Borland Database Engine)和ADO(ActiveX Data Objects),以及如何创建数据库连接、执行SQL语句和操作记录集。 5. **图形和多媒体**:涵盖绘图函数、图像处理、音频和视频支持等内容。 6. **网络编程**:讲解如何使用C++Builder6进行TCP/IP通信,实现客户端和服务器程序。 7. **异常处理**:C++的异常处理机制及其在C++Builder6中的应用。 8. **国际化和本地化**:如何创建多语言应用程序,支持不同地区的日期、时间和货币格式。 9. **性能优化**:提供有关提高代码效率和减小应用程序大小的技巧。 10. **调试与测试**:介绍IDE内置的调试工具,如何设置断点、查看变量值、跟踪内存泄漏等。 这个帮助文档是C++Builder6开发者不可或缺的资源,无论你是初学者还是经验丰富的程序员,都能从中受益。通过深入学习和实践,你可以掌握C++Builder6的全部功能,构建出高效、稳定的Windows应用程序。
- 1
- 2
- 3
- 4
- 5
- 6
- adayume2016-09-13很有用的东东,赞一个
- 粉丝: 27
- 资源: 9
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助